Output 89eaf62401386b67a63958c3de66922c2987865471d1cf0b9ef559de4764c701:26

value
280426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6ad1adc2e5ff04a546654bc52f60a091ff70a71 OP_EQUAL
address
3NiiiCstzZ1ztYNyMSwMjtEyicWadtuYGL
transaction
89eaf62401386b67a63958c3de66922c2987865471d1cf0b9ef559de4764c701
spent
true